Comprehending Auto Vacuum Types

Auto vacuums been available in different designs and performances to cater to different requirements and choices. Below are  auto hoover  of auto vacuums readily available in the market.

1. Corded Auto Vacuums

These vacuums are powered through a basic wall outlet or an electrical outlet inside the lorry. They generally provide strong suction power and are ideal for deep cleaning.

Benefits:

  • Unlimited runtime as long as plugged in.
  • Normally more effective suction.
  • Frequently feature bigger dust collection.

Disadvantages:

  • Limited range due to cord length.
  • Less portable and more difficult to maneuver.

2. Cordless Auto Vacuums

Cordless vacuums operate on rechargeable batteries, making them portable and easy to deal with. Perfect for quick clean-up tasks.

Benefits:

  • Unrestricted motion.
  • Easy to use in hard-to-reach locations.
  • Lightweight style.

Downsides:

  • Limited battery life.
  • Lower suction power compared to corded models.

3. Wet/Dry Auto Vacuums

These versatile vacuums can handle both wet spills and dry debris. They are particularly beneficial for washing car interiors after outdoor adventures.

Advantages:

  • Multifunctionality-- capable of cleaning different kinds of messes.
  • Strong suction power for bigger particles.

Downsides:

  • Heavier and bulkier than basic auto vacuums.
  • Requires extra clean-up and upkeep.

Secret Features to Consider

When choosing an auto vacuum, it's necessary to understand the functions that boost its usability and effectiveness. Here are some essential aspects to think about:

Suction Power

Select a vacuum with greater wattage for much better suction ability. Look for features like multi-stage filtering systems for ideal dust removal.

Size and Weight

A compact and lightweight vacuum is perfect for reaching tight areas and storing efficiently in the vehicle.

Battery Life (for cordless models)

Look for designs with lithium-ion batteries that provide longer runtimes and shorter charging times.

Attachments and Accessories

Accessories like crevice tools, brushes, and extension hoses can significantly boost a vacuum's cleaning abilities, allowing simple cleaning of upholstery, spaces, and corners.

Dust Collection

Think about whether the design uses a bag or a bagless system. Bagless vacuums require less upkeep, while bagged models consist of dust much better.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q1: How typically should I vacuum my cars and truck?

A: It's advised to vacuum your vehicle at least as soon as a month, though more regular cleaning might be helpful if you routinely transfer family pets or children.

Q2: Can I use a regular vacuum to clean my car?

A: While you can utilize a regular vacuum, it's suggested to use a vacuum specifically designed for auto use for better suction and easier handling.

Q3: What is the very best method to maintain an auto vacuum?

A: Regularly empty the dust bin or change the vacuum bag, tidy filters as needed, and examine for blockages in pipes and accessories.
